Is this normal for all dual a/c vehicles? i had vanette and galloper before and the same problem, mas malamig ang front kaysa rear. can anyone here confirm it with their crosswinds?
vehicles you mentioned (including the Crosswind) only has one compressor but with 2 a/c blowers -- one in the front and the other one at the rear. Notice that there may be a BLOWER SWITCH at the rear but does not have an a/c thermostat unlike the front. Ergo, if you reduce the thermostat adjustment in front, the same occurs at the rear.
Considering that the front a/c blower is nearer to the source (compressor), it is often noticed that the air temp in front is "colder" than of the rear.
thanks Benzmizer, that makes sense. so the freon that passes the rear evap has already gone through the front evap that's why it's less cold
